How they compare
Turkmenistan currently reports 93,054 against 82,117 in Nicaragua, a difference of 10,937.
That makes Turkmenistan's figure about 1.1 times Nicaragua's.
Across all 10 years both countries report, Turkmenistan has been ahead every year.
Nicaragua ranks 108th and Turkmenistan ranks 105th of 179 countries.
